Taxonomy & naming
Acanthocobitis longipinnis was described by the German naturalist Wilhelm Peters in 1861, based on material from the Ganges river basin in India — the holotype, a fish of about 6 in standard length, was collected near 25.4°N, 86.4°E. It is, in fact, the type species of the genus Acanthocobitis, which Peters erected in the same paper, making it historically important to the genus even though its status as a distinct species is now in question.
A taxonomic revision of the zipper loaches (Singer et al., Copeia 2014) examined Acanthocobitis and the related genus Paracanthocobitis in detail and concluded that A. longipinnis is a junior synonym of Acanthocobitis pavonacea, the peacock loach. Under that treatment the genus Acanthocobitis becomes monotypic, with A. pavonacea as its only valid member. The name A. longipinnis nonetheless persists in older literature, museum records and some hobby references, and the family placement — Nemacheilidae, the stone and brook loaches — is not in question.
Morphology
Like its close relatives, Acanthocobitis longipinnis is a slender-bodied stone loach with a pointed, forked caudal fin and an elongated dorsal fin — the long-finned appearance behind its species epithet, longipinnis. The body carries a greenish ground colour typical of the genus, and the head bears a small, vertically oriented flap of skin below the eye rather than the true erectile suborbital spine of the botiid loaches; this fleshy suborbital structure is a hallmark of the Nemacheilidae. The anus sits noticeably closer to the anal-fin origin than to the base of the pelvic fins, a detail used to separate Acanthocobitis from similar genera.
The skin is essentially scaleless to the touch, embedded with minute scales rather than carrying the coarse scaling of many other freshwater fishes — a trait shared across nearly all loaches and one that matters for how the fish should be handled and medicated. Habitat
The species is recorded from the Ganges and Brahmaputra river systems of northern India and Bangladesh — fast-flowing, clear, well-oxygenated streams and rivers typical of the genus. Acanthocobitis and its relatives are bottom-dwelling fish of hill and foothill streams with a stony or gravelly substrate and continuous current, not the still, warm, blackwater habitats associated with many other tropical aquarium fish.
Water in this part of its range runs cool to moderately warm depending on season and elevation, and is well aerated by the current itself. Feeding
Acanthocobitis longipinnis is a benthic micro-predator, foraging along the streambed for small invertebrates — insect larvae, small crustaceans and other minute prey items dislodged by the current or hiding among gravel and stones. This matches the feeding style of stone and brook loaches generally: active, close-to-the-bottom hunters rather than grazers or scavengers.
In the aquarium, related Acanthocobitis species take readily to small live and frozen foods such as bloodworm and brine shrimp, and to sinking pellets or wafers; they can be reluctant to compete for food at the surface and may largely ignore flake. A keeper aiming to house fish under this name should offer a steady supply of small sinking foods rather than relying on flake alone.

Breeding
As with the great majority of stone and brook loaches, Acanthocobitis longipinnis (and its close relative A. pavonacea) is an egg-scatterer: ripe fish release eggs over gravel and among stones in fast-flowing water, with no parental care afterward. There is no cave-guarding or mouthbrooding behaviour in this group — that belongs to entirely different fish families.
Verified captive breeding of this species has not been documented in the sources reviewed, and Nemacheilidae as a whole are rarely bred in home aquaria. In the aquarium
Fish sold or labelled under this name should be kept as a small, fast-water stone loach: strong filtration and current, a gravel or cobble substrate, and consistently high dissolved oxygen are more important than any particular decor scheme. Being near-scaleless, like all loaches it is sensitive to copper-based medications and to full-strength doses of many standard treatments — half-doses and gentle products are the safer default — while at the same time loaches are frequently among the first fish in a tank to show signs of ich, so close observation matters.
Given the taxonomic uncertainty around this name, a prospective keeper should treat any fish sold as "Acanthocobitis longipinnis" with caution regarding identification, and provide the same husbandry recommended for its close relative A. pavonacea and other small Acanthocobitis/Paracanthocobitis stone loaches: a modestly sized, well-oxygenated, current-swept tank with sinking foods and no strong medications without care.
Conservation
Acanthocobitis longipinnis has not been separately assessed on the IUCN Red List, and no numeric assessment record was located for it. Its likely synonymy with Acanthocobitis pavonacea, a species with a wide historical distribution across the Ganges and Brahmaputra basins and generally considered secure, suggests no acute conservation concern under either name, but this is an inference, not a formal assessment.
As a small stream fish of the Ganges-Brahmaputra system, any population going by this name would face the same general pressures common to South Asian hill-stream fishes — water abstraction, siltation and habitat alteration in its native rivers — though no species-specific data on population trend or threat level was found in the sources reviewed.
